Transaction

f77577ecdbac167efed4c23013dcc4e66406489d2369384e1f8a6bed1e7e96c4
159,513 confirmations
Timestamp
1678140774
Block779,628
Fee180,000 sats
Fee rate83.8 sats/vB
view on mempool.space

Inputs & Outputs